WebSep 9, 2024 · A confidence interval (CI) gives an “interval estimate” of an unknown population parameter, such as the mean. It gives us the probability that the parameter lies within the stated interval (range). The precision or accuracy of the estimate depends on the width of the interval. WebOct 17, 2024 · The essential difference between internal validity and external validity is that internal validity refers to the structure of a study (and its variables) while external … Web21.3 Validity and confidence intervals. When constructing confidence intervals, certain statistical validity conditions must be true; these ensure that the sampling distribution is sufficiently close to a normal distribution for the 68–95–99.7 rule rule to apply.. If these conditions are not met, the sampling distribution may not be normally distributed, so the …

Hence the solution that passes through the initial point ( 0, 6) is. which is not defined for all real values of t . hsm reloadingWebAug 25, 2024 · In the standard philosophical terminology, being tautological is a property of propositions or statements, while validity is a property of arguments or inferences. They are, therefore, not interchangeable. For example, p or not- p. is a a tautology, a proposition that is true no matter what. hsmr mortality indicatorsWebChapter 9. Validity.
